Driver pulled from scene after five-car crash in Laurel

One car flipped after a five-car crash Sunday morning in Laurel. (Photo courtesy of Laurel Volunteer Rescue Squad Co. 49)

Volunteer firefighters in Laurel say they extricated a driver from a five-car crash Sunday morning.

It happened around 10:30 a.m. Sunday at Cherry Lane and Maryland State Route 197.

Responders tweeted a few photos from the scene. They pulled one driver who was trapped in an upside-down car after the crash. 

The cause of the crash is still under investigation.
